“Hummingbird Heartbeat” is a song in which Katy sings about her lover, who is so incredible that he makes her heart beat as fast as a hummingbird’s whenever he’s around.
Her fiancé Russell Brand had an impact on Teenage Dream. Some of the tracks were recorded before the singer met the British comedian, but their relationship impacted on several of the later tracks. She said: “There are some songs on the album inspired by love. There’s a song called Hummingbird Heartbeat. He gives me that Hummingbird Heartbeat.”
